Hyundai will build a $388 million engine plant in Montgomery, Ala., that will support production of new models of the Sonata and Elantra sedans. The plant is expected to open by the middle of 2019, the company has announced.

Hyundai Motor America is recalling approximately 2,840 2016-2017 Hyundai Sonata Plug-In Hybrid vehicles equipped with a voltage protection device (VPD) because it may inadvertently activate.

Hyundai's 2018 Sonata will arrive with new safety features such as blind spot detection with a rear cross-traffic alert in addition to new body styling and LED daytime running lights, the company announced at the New York International Auto Show.
